Rajasthan Cabinet: Why did Bhajan Lal’s cabinet not expand today, where is the problem?

Rajasthan Cabinet Formation: BJP government is ready in Rajasthan. Chief Minister Bhajanlal Sharma and two Deputy Chief Ministers Diya Kumari and Prem Chand Bairwa have taken the oath of office. But, the cabinet has not been expanded yet. Among many dates, on today’s date people were almost certain that the cabinet would be expanded in the state. But this did not happen. Why didn’t the program happen today?

It is being said from the party side that the Chief Minister will participate in the VC of the Prime Minister’s Vikas Bharat Sankalp Yatra today. All the MLAs have also been asked to stay in their areas and join the VC. After VC, Chief Minister Bhajan Lal will go to Malpura in Tonk and after observing the Vikas Bharat Yatra, will talk to the beneficiaries and will reach Jaipur at 4 pm. Amidst this schedule, it is certain that cabinet expansion will not take place today.

Bhajanlal Sharma elected MLA for the first time becomes CM

Bhajanlal Sharma, elected MLA for the first time, has become the new Chief Minister of Rajasthan. This was announced in the meeting of the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) legislative party held here. Bhajanlal Sharma, who belongs to the Rashtriya Swayamsevak Sangh, has won the Sanganer seat of Jaipur by a margin of 48,081 votes. He is a resident of Bharatpur district. Former Chief Minister Vasundhara Raje had proposed a proposal in the meeting which was accepted by the legislature party.
